Thomas A. Coleman

Coleman

Thomas A. Coleman, 69, of Petrolia Road, Petrolia, passed away at 6:30 a.m. Saturday at Butler Memorial Hospital after a courageous four-year battle with cancer.

Born Oct. 24, 1939, in Petrolia, he was the son of the late Andrew Adren Coleman and the late Wilda Lucas Sheakley. Mr. Coleman was raised by Delbert Gale Sheakley and the late Wilda Lucas Sheakley.

Mr. Coleman retired in 2000 from Sonneborn, formerly Witco, in Petrolia after 42 years.

He was a Protestant.

In the past, Mr. Coleman was very active in the Petrolia Borough Council, the Petrolia Fire Department and the Petrolia Water Authority, and he was a member of the Masonic lodge.

Mr. Coleman was an EMT.

He was a graduate of Karns City High School and attended Butler County Community College.

He enjoyed working in his yard, attending family gatherings and his dog, Cody.

Mr. Coleman is survived by his wife, Carol A. "Cindy" Coleman, who he married Dec. 13, 1956, at the Chicora United Methodist Church. He also is survived by three daughters, Paula Coleman of Butler, Mrs. Sharon Walker and her husband, Richard, of Butler, and Sandra Coleman of Petrolia; a grandson and his wife, Mick and Lisa Kendrick; four granddaughters, Autum Kendrick, Ginger Kendrick, Elizabeth Walker and Samantha Walker; two great-grandchildren, Mallory Kendrick and Spencer Schuelke; one sister, Mrs. Virginia Grazier and her husband, Kenneth, of Chicora; and a number of nieces and nephews.
